General damages

In order to receive a sum for internal injury settlement, you must be in a position to prove the harm you have sustained. In an injury case, there are two kinds of damages that may be given: economic and non-economic. Economic damages are the ones that assist you in paying for immediate expenses and ease the financial burden that you've been carrying. These could include medical expenses or lost wages, physical therapy expenses, etc.

Non-economic damages are not able to be assigned an amount and include suffering or pain. They may also include emotional trauma. This is more difficult to quantify. However, you can get an idea of its value by studying your receipts.

The court will be looking at the severity and length of the injury, along with any pre-existing injuries. They also review previous cases to establish precedent. For example the Supreme Court of Canada ruled in Arnold v. Teno that the maximum general damages award was limited to $100,000. In the same way, the Andrews v. Grand & Toy Alberta Ltd. case was about a young man who was paralyzed and who was dependent on others for the rest of his life.

To get a better understanding of how to calculate an internal settlement for an injury, utilize the Bank of canada Inflation Calculator. This calculator converts the amounts you've received in the past into the current value. The most crucial part of a personal injury settlement is proving liability. You must also prove that you suffered an injury that was serious. This is usually accomplished by providing evidence like doctor's reports or photographs of the injuries. It is also helpful to collect evidence for your case, if it is possible. If you've been involved in an accident that caused injury you should keep a copy. Also, you should have the names and contact details of anyone involved.
